2020 House Bill 6201

Authorize automated "photo cop" school bus passing citations

Introduced in the House

Sept. 15, 2020

Introduced by Rep. Jack O’Malley (R-101)

To increase the fine for illegally passing a stopped school bus to $500, “plus costs.” The bill is linked to House Bills 5041 and 5042, which would authorize school districts to contract-out to a private vendor the operation of cameras attached to school buses to impose and collect fines on motorists who illegally pass a stopped school bus. The “costs” presumably include enough to cover expenses incurred by contracting with those private vendors.
